How it works
In Florida, a mugshot is a photograph taken of an individual after they have been arrested and booked into a local jail. The mugshot is typically taken by a law enforcement officer and is used as a form of identification. However, the process of obtaining and disseminating mugshots is not always straightforward. In Florida, mugshots are public records, which means they can be accessed by anyone.
